Is Triglycidyl Isocyanurate vegan?

Triglycidyl Isocyanurate

Vegan Vegan
Vegetarian Vegetarian

Triglycidyl isocyanurate (TGIC) is a synthetic epoxy compound used as a crosslinking agent in powder coatings. It is chemically manufactured and not of animal origin.

Also known as 1,3,5-Tris(oxiranylmethyl)-1,3,5-triazine-2,4,6(1H,3H,5H)-trione, TGIC
INCI name Triglycidyl Isocyanurate
CAS number 2451-62-9
EC number 219-514-3
CosIng ID 29208
